Description

Situated in the charming, tranquil location of Ashby-cum-Fenby, this detached house stands in exceptionally large mature gardens spanning approximately 1.7 acres. Accessed via a shared private driveway, the property offers 2/3 bedrooms with versatile ground floor accommodation. In need of modernisation, this house presents an excellent project opportunity, with the potential for a significant extension, subject to planning permission. The agent believes the spacious grounds can easily accommodate such expansion. Alongside a double garage, there is also the possibility of splitting the plot, potentially allowing for a separate building plot, subject to obtaining planning consent. Rarely do properties with such potential and scope for development become available on the market.
